Make sure that the cot bed you choose comply with safety standards. All cots must have bars that are not more than 6.5cm apart to ensure your baby's limbs don't get caught. Also, ensure that the slats are securely fixed to prevent any loose or rusty fastenings.
It is essential that your baby has a comfortable cot sales mattress. Select mattresses made of latex-coated coir or pocket springs, which offer the most support and don't sag. It's worthwhile to invest in a waterproof cover too because any dirt will get into the mattress and make your baby sweaty or uncomfortable.

No matter what kind of cot you pick, ensure that it complies with applicable standards for your baby's age and your home. The distance between bars should not exceed 6.5cm (two inches), as this will keep children from getting their heads stuck. Additionally the surface should not be rough to avoid the risk of suffocation. Also, you'll need to purchase a suitable cot bed sales mattress, that is ideally sized with no gaps around the edges. It should also be constructed from breathable materials to ensure that your baby's temperature is kept in check.
